In order to catalyze Enterprise transformation through software, VMware envisions a world where Kubernetes is as available as a utility — like electricity — customers need to deploy a consistent Kubernetes grid across all their operational environments. VMware Tanzu Mission Control (TMC) is a centralized management hub with a robust policy engine that simplifies multi-cloud and fleet Kubernetes management.  TMC enables platform operators to reduce complexity through centralized management, increase consistency through configuration management, and offer a better developer experience with self-service tools. The VMware Tanzu team is looking for engineers to grow the Tanzu Managed Kubernetes team, which is building support for managing EKS, AKS, and GKE clusters directly in the TMC control plane.  What is the primary need, technical challenge, and/or problem you will be responsible for?We are looking for someone with a strong technical vision, who can deliver complex SaaS products, and go deep into the nuances of Kubernetes cluster management. You can expect to collaborate with product management and engineering teams to build out our SaaS offering which solves lifecycle management challenges across a fleet of Kubernetes clusters.  You will be working with the team to design and implement new features to provide them with additional robust tools and features to create and manage their Kubernetes clusters.
